Is Liability Insurance A Legal Requirement For Small Businesses ?

Being a good business owner or m.d., it’s ones legal responsibility towards ones customers, workers together with the general public. You’ll probably be held lawfully at fault and even risk getting prosecuted in cases where a member of the general public or a member of staff suffers a physical injury because of a person’s breach of responsibility or neglect. In cases where an individual’s claim for personal injury settlement succeeds, you can even receive a claim from the NHS for repayment of hospital treatment costs (together with ambulance charges should it be needed).

Generally speaking, liability insurance is created to pay all of the settlement together with lawyer’s expenses which could come about if a staff member can be deemed as being at fault. As soon as you hire even a solitary employee it’s very likely that you’ve got to have employer’s liability mandatory insurance (ELCI).

ELCI forces companies carrying out business in the united kingdom to purchase an insurance policy against the liability to their staff for harm or illness sustained whilst in the course of their work in the united kingdom. Liability insurance delivers greater security for businesses against fines along with lawyer’s expenses that could result in financial pressure, and to workers that assets will be readily available as reparation perhaps even when organizations have ceased operating.

How are liability insurance rates determined ?

The cost of insurance – usually referred to as the premium – is normally computed using a “book rating”. A book rating is resolved by starting with an initial charge, that reflects the the insurance company’s expenses and displays their desire to have your particular type of business – when they are willing to offer a policy to your occupation, the price will undoubtedly be lower than when they don’t.

The cost will then be tailored to reflect the insurance company’s viewpoint regarding the level of associated risk based on a particular profession or industry area.

The insurance policy cost will be fine-tuned by way of things such as your claim history, how large is the supposed risk together with their evaluation of the danger of any claim getting filed against you.

The safer your work environment together with the fewer claims you have filed, the cheaper the coverage will be.

Premiums also incorporate data from other similar enterprises by amalgamating both bad and the good – small companies with a good record could be detrimentally impacted by this. Your own personal safety history and approach to risk management can certainly lessen the damage a result of this.

What public liability insurance covers

Public liability covers any damages and costs awarded to someone following an injury or damage to their property or belongings caused by you or your staff. It also insures against any expenses, costs and related legal fees together with charges for hospital treatment (including ambulance costs) that the NHS could claim from you.

Charges vary depending on your line of business, the turnover of the business and how many staff you employ.

Public liability insurance can be a complex product and possible clients should give careful consideration to all of the policy documents to ensure that the product is right for their business.

Even if you work from home, if customers or members of the public meet you there, you should probably think about taking out public liability insurance.

Some businesses, eg riding stables, are required to have public liability insurance. You are also likely to discover that many of your customers or potential customers request evidence of current public liability cover before they will allow you to work for them.

Many self-employed tradesmen or owners of small businesses will discover that there are a variety of products that are designed to their particular trade. These products can be found under a number of labels including business insurance , small business insurance or self employed liability insurance. These policies should include a number of individual parts including employers and public liability, combined with a selection of legal expenses, professional indemnity and office insurance.
